Output 40af7e4b5e6a723afcec26abebbc951d9ce24ffbc803bc0ec8b77f2cda57d14f:0

value
57806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 317d1e68fca7c7960e804d9255941b300bd03e3a OP_EQUAL
address
36CgvMDSbc3msiNosXpHYe34Vbqymi8PnE
transaction
40af7e4b5e6a723afcec26abebbc951d9ce24ffbc803bc0ec8b77f2cda57d14f